Reeves County, TX (August 21, 2025) – Authorities responded to a traffic collision Wednesday morning along Interstate 20 near Pecos that left at least one person injured.

According to reports, the accident occurred on August 20 on the eastbound side of I-20 near mile marker 43. Law enforcement officials stated that a driver lost control of their vehicle, resulting in a crash. No other vehicles were confirmed to be involved.

At least one individual sustained minor injuries and was treated at the scene or transported for further care. Police have not released additional information on the driver or any contributing factors.
